Why Low-Sodium?

21 Low-Sodium Dinner Recipes (2)

Too much sodium can lead to high blood pressure, which is a major risk factor for heart disease and stroke. While it’s important to limit your sodium intake, it’s also essential to make sure you’re getting enough of other nutrients like potassium and calcium. These minerals help balance out the effects of sodium in the body and play an important role in keeping your blood pressure under control.

What’s in a Serving?

21 Low-Sodium Dinner Recipes (3)

The American Heart Association recommends limiting your daily sodium intake to less than 2,300 milligrams (mg), or about one teaspoon of salt. If you have a pre-existing condition like high blood pressure or diabetes, your goal should be even lower: no more than 1,500 mg per day.

Here’s a look at how some common foods measure up. Keep in mind that these are general guidelines and the sodium content of foods can vary depending on the brand, how it’s prepared, and other factors:

  • One slice of bread: 70-80 mg
  • One cup (240 ml) of tomato soup: 380 mg
  • One ounce (28 grams) of cheddar cheese: 175 mg
  • One cup (240 ml) of chicken noodle soup: 940 mg
  • One cup (240 ml) of minestrone soup: 1,040 mg

As you can see, even a small amount of some foods can quickly add up. That’s why it’s important to be mindful of the sodium content of what you’re eating and to choose low-sodium options whenever possible.

How to Reduce Your Sodium Intake

21 Low-Sodium Dinner Recipes (4)

Reducing your sodium intake is a simple matter of making some small changes to your diet. Here are a few tips to get you started:

1. Limit Processed Foods

Processed foods are often high in sodium, so limiting your intake can go a long way toward reducing your overall sodium intake. Our low sodium dinner menu is the perfect first step to lowering your sodium intake.

2. Choose Fresh Over Canned

Canned fruits, vegetables, and meats can be high in sodium, so opt for fresh options whenever possible. If you go for canned, drain and rinse before prepping!

3. Read Nutrition Labels

Nutrition labels list the sodium content of foods in milligrams (mg). Aim to choose foods that are low in sodium (<140 mg per serving) or, better yet, sodium-free (<5 mg per serving).
